Research Of Mass Transfer Efficiency For The Cross-Type Valve Trays

The experiment of mass transfer was studied in a height of 4m, diameter of 750mm stainless steel column with 4 trays using cyclohexane-normal heptane as system. The factors of hole area percent, outlet weir height and F factor affecting the mass transfer efficiency of cross-type valve trays were investigated in total reflux and normal pressure. The results showed that the mass transfer performance of tray with 11.2% hole area is the best one among the 8.22%,11.2%,13.56% and 15.69% hole area. When the weir height is raised from 30mm to 50mm to 70mm, the tray efficiency and overall column efficiency are increased for 5-10% in the froth regime; but the weir height have little effect on the tray efficiency in the spray regime. With the same hole area percent, the mass transfer efficiency of cross-type valve tray is between the Fl value tray and ADV valve tray, and it was a little worse than the combined directed valve tray according to the comparation experiment. Moreover, based on a lot of experimental data, AIChE and Chen, Chuang models were involved to calculate the tray efficiency, and the AIChE model is closer to the experimental value of tray efficiency. The deviation was less than 8%.
